| Extra Information | *The AMP and Wiener Urtext editions emplay Hindemith's own tempo and dynamic indications, which are largely in English. The Schott edition utilizes the AMP plates, but replaces the English indications with Italian ones. Hindemith illustrated a copy of the AMP edition for his wife for her birthday in 1950, a facsimile of which was published under the title Ludi leonum: ED 8200 (BSS 48208), 1994. Praeludium and Postludium composed simultaneously. The first version of the fugue in B is reproduced as an appendix in SW (Sämtliche Werke).
